IT/development

[tiles] UnknownHostException: tiles.apache.org 에러

알 수 없는 사용자 2024. 2. 6. 20:42
반응형

목차

    로컬에서는 잘 되던 소스가 운영에 반영 시 에러가 발생했고 원인을 추적결과

    폐쇄망인 운영서버에서 dtd를 다운로드 할 수 없어서 에러가 난 상황이었다.

    원래 소스

    <?xml version="1.0" encoding="UTF-8"?>
    <!DOCTYPE tiles-definitions PUBLIC
            "-//Apache Software Foundation//DTD Tiles Configuration 2.1//EN"
            "http://tiles.apache.org/dtds/tiles-config_2_1.dtd">

    변경한 소스

    <?xml version="1.0" encoding="UTF-8"?>
    <!DOCTYPE tiles-definitions PUBLIC
            "-//Apache Software Foundation//DTD Tiles Configuration 3.0//EN"
            "http://tiles.apache.org/dtds/tiles-config_3_0.dtd">

     

    dtd 2.1dtd를 다운 받아서 tiles.xml이 있는 경로에 위치 시켰고 로컬 경로를 잡아줬는데 계속 인식을 못하다가

    버전을 3.0으로 올렸더니 되었다.(솔직히 얻어 걸린 듯 하다.)

    okky에서 참조했다.(3.0은 로컬에 있는 dtd파일을 우선 찾은 후 없으면 다운로드하는 원리라고 설명 되어 있는데 확실히 확인을 아직 해 본 것은 아니다.)

    reference: https://okky.kr/questions/435576

     

    OKKY - Tiles 인터넷 연결 안될때 dtd 못 불러오는 문제 문의

    열심히 구글링 한 결과 답을 찾지 못해서 질문 남깁니다.일반적인 상황에서는 잘 되는데 인터넷을 끊고, 나서 페이지를 접속하려고 하면아래와 같은 에러가 발생합니다..1월 13, 2018 6:14:08 오후 or

    okky.kr

    반응형